Hallo Volker,

John Kirste schrieb:
Hallo Volker,
Am 06.11.2009 21:23, schrieb Volker Heggemann:
Hintergrund ist, dass in meiner Firma Prüfer kritisiert haben, dass es
viel zu viele Tabellendokumente gibt, in denen sich haufenweise nicht
dokumentierte Formeln befinden.

da hilft nur, genauso ran zu gehen, wie bei einem Programm:

'Black-Boxes' zeichnen, in denen gewährleistet ist, daß eine eindeutige Eingabe eine eindeutige Ausgabe erzeugt ...

Das dürfte ordentlich in Arbeit ausarten!

Ein Ansatz scheint mir zu sein, daß *alle* Formeln - nach genauer Analyse - gegen Veränderungen gesperrt werden. Ob das mit Passwort möglich ist, weiß ich nicht.

Was eventuell gehen würde:

Die Formeln befinden sich in Tabellen mit schreibgeschützten Dateien, die wiederum entsprechende Eigentümer haben.
In User-Tabellen dürfen *keine* Formeln verwendet werden!

[...]
es geht um Wirtschaftsprüfer, die man sich selbst ins Haus holt, um sich die Qualität der eigenen Arbeitsweise bestätigen zu lassen und mögliche Schwachstellen aufzudecken. Teilweise bestehen für derartige Prüfungen auch gesetzliche Grundlagen.

ISO 9000?

[...]
Andererseits soll auch ein sachkundiger Dritter in der Lage sein, nach angemessener Einarbeitszeit an solchen Programmen Änderungen vorzunehmen,

klare Fall für saubere Dokumentation!

Bei Calc, Excel & Co. sind derartige Sachen schwierig. Es geht hier auch nicht um eine einfache Summenformel über zwei Felder. Es kommt immer wieder vor, dass komplexe Formeln und Verweise auf andere Tabellendokumente hinzukommen. [...]

komplexe Abhängigkeiten stellt man wohl besser mit einer Datenbank dar?

Dort kann man viel feiner Zugriffe/Änderungen regeln ... und da das dann meist mit SQL-Dateien geschieht, können Änderungen an diesen mit einem Versions-Kontroll-System überwacht/dokumentiert werden (Stichwort cvs).

Daher ja mein Ansatz, über Policies im Netzwerk bestimmte Funktionen oder Funktionsgruppen blockieren zu können.

wohl nur wie oben skizziert mit Read-Only Tabellen (Dateien).

Ich denke das einfachste wird es sein, das die Personen, die die
Tabellen angelegt haben, sich hinsetzten und sich die Dokumente mit
Formeln ausdrucken lassen (oder in der Seitenansicht die Formeln
darstellen lassen.

oder konsequent mit VBA oder dem OOo-Äquivalent arbeiten, weil das Text-Dateien sind, die man einer Versions-Kontrolle unterwerfen kann ...

MfG
Günter

---------------------------------------------------------------------
To unsubscribe, e-mail: [email protected]
For additional commands, e-mail: [email protected]

Antwort per Email an